Michael Dale Bio

I have over 20 years of law enforcement experience covering many aspects of the career field. Early in my career I performed uniformed security duties for the U.S. Department of State facilities and dignitaries. From there I moved into Policing with Prince William County Virginia Police Department.  Here I held positions as a Patrol Officer, FTO, Detective and Background Investigator. In 2009 I began working with the U.S. Department of State Diplomatic Security Firearms Training Unit. In 2015 I relocated to Montana where I am a Program Manager at the Montana Law Enforcement Academy.  I am the  manager of the basic Law Enforcement training program and the firearms range master. I am a subject matter expert in firearms and weapons training related to law enforcement operations. I’m a qualified instructor on a variety of different civilian and military weapons ranging from small caliber handguns through belt-fed weapon systems. I’m a certified instructor for handgun, RDS handgun, patrol rifle, shotgun, sub-gun and in areas such as BFFOC, CQB, Shoot house, force on force, UTM., Etc. I am a Montana P.O.S.T certified instructor and a factory certified armorer for Glock, Sig Sauer, Smith and Wesson, Shadow Systems, Beretta, and FNH USA.
